What is the Motion to Be Relieved as Counsel - Civil?

The Motion to Be Relieved as Counsel - Civil, also known as the MC-053 form, is a critical document used in California civil cases. This form allows an attorney to formally request the court's permission to withdraw from representing a client. Understanding this motion is vital as it impacts the attorney-client relationship and protects both parties' legal interests.
The significance of this motion lies in its role in maintaining professional ethics within the legal system. By seeking court approval, attorneys ensure compliance with legal standards, while clients are informed of their representation status, aiding in the preservation of judicial integrity.

Purpose and Benefits of the Motion to Be Relieved as Counsel - Civil

There are several scenarios in which an attorney may find it necessary to withdraw from a case. Factors such as conflicts of interest, non-payment of fees, or a breakdown in communication may prompt the filing of this motion. Understanding the reasons behind this action helps clients grasp the dynamics of their legal representation.
One of the key benefits of filing the motion is that it formalizes the withdrawal process with the court, preventing any misunderstandings. This form also provides clients the opportunity to seek alternative representation, ensuring they remain informed and engaged in their legal matters.

Key Features of the Motion to Be Relieved as Counsel - Civil

The MC-053 form contains several essential fields that must be accurately completed. Key components include:
  • Name and address of the attorney
  • Client's name and address
  • Case name and case number
  • Signature lines for attorney and optional signature line for the client
It is crucial for the attorney to serve the motion to the client to ensure open communication regarding their representation and the implications of any withdrawal.

What Happens After You Submit the Motion to Be Relieved as Counsel - Civil?

Once the MC-053 form is submitted, several outcomes may occur depending on the court's review. The court may grant or deny the motion based on the reasons provided for withdrawal.
Both attorneys and clients should be prepared for follow-up steps. This may include filing amendments or corrections to the motion if needed, ensuring ongoing transparency between parties during the withdrawal process.
